Guardians of the Galaxy 2 Latest News: How Will the Next Storyline Go for the Marvel Comics Superhero Team?
After reaping box-office success and earning good reviews from movie critics, there are Guardians of the Galaxy 2 rumors buzzing around in the industry. After all, it is natural for producers to give moviegoers a second serving of the first movie of Guardians of the Galaxy. The sequel is scheduled to debut in 2017.
The original cast members of the first movie are Chris Pratt, Zoe Saldana, Dave Bautista, Vin Diesel, Bradley Cooper, Lee Pace, Michael Rooker, Karen Gillan, Djimon Hounsou, John C. Reilly, Glenn Close, and Benicio del Toro. Will the Guardians of the Galaxy sequel have the same set of actors? Nothing is final as of this moment, but all we know is that there will be certain changes for sure. More female characters perhaps.
According to Cinemablend, "Director and screenwriter James Gunn is currently hard at work drafting the storyline of Guardians of the Galaxy 2. Peter Quill will remain as the only Earthling in the story. He further said that they'd like to explore the mystery of Peter Quill's father, elaborate on Yondu, and give more screen time to the members of the Nova Corps."
